Cook Out is a beloved American fast-food chain that specializes in Southern-style fast food and has cultivated a strong following across the Southeastern United States. Founded in 1989 in Greensboro, North Carolina, the restaurant is known for its focus on fresh, never-frozen ingredients, particularly its juicy hamburgers, North Carolina-style pork barbecue, and an extensive selection of milkshakes. What makes Cook Out especially popular as a meet-up spot is its unique service style—a combination of two drive-thru lanes and a walk-up window designed for fast, convenient service. Although most locations do not have indoor seating, recent expansions have introduced some restaurants with indoor dining and counter service, providing a more traditional fast-food experience. The vibrant and casual atmosphere combined with affordable pricing draws friends and families looking for a quick, tasty meal in a lively setting. Highlights include classic fast-food staples such as chicken fingers, hot dogs, quesadillas, and cheese curds, alongside their signature barbecue and customizable milkshakes that come in numerous flavors. The chain has impressively expanded to over 300 locations spanning multiple Southeastern states, making it accessible for many people to enjoy its distinctive Southern fare.

What people think of Cook Out, based on reviews
As of recent, Cook Out holds a 4.1-star rating based on 4460 reviews.
Customer reviews of Cook Out generally emphasize the chain's consistent quality and value, contributing to its strong 4.1 overall rating from more than 4,400 reviews. Positive reviewers frequently praise the freshness of the food, especially the signature hamburgers cooked to order and the rich, creamy milkshakes, which are considered a standout feature of the menu. Many laud the extensive milkshake flavor variety that offers something for every taste preference. The efficient double drive-thru lanes and walk-up window service model receive commendations for convenience, making it easy to grab a meal without long waits. The affordability of the menu also resonates well with customers seeking tasty fast food on a budget. On the downside, several negative reviews note the limited or absent indoor seating in many locations, which some customers find inconvenient, especially during bad weather or when dining with larger groups. A few customers mention inconsistent service speeds or occasional order errors, though these appear to be sporadic issues rather than the norm. Some express a desire for a broader delivery presence. Overall, Cook Out's reviews highlight its strengths in food taste, value, and drive-thru convenience, with minor criticisms around seating options and sporadic service hiccups, preserving its reputation as a popular Southern fast-food destination.

Cook Out’s menu stands out for its generosity, variety, and flexibility, making it an excellent choice for hosting groups. The foundation lies in its combo trays, which combine main entrees—such as burgers, hot dogs, BBQ sandwiches, grilled chicken, or quesadillas—with two generous side items and a drink. This creates a straightforward ordering experience with plenty of options to suit diverse tastes in one group. The sides like hushpuppies, Cajun fries, onion rings, and coleslaw mean everyone can find something they enjoy while mixing and matching flavors. Additionally, Cook Out’s famous milkshakes come in a staggering variety of flavors, from classics like chocolate and vanilla to daring choices like peanut butter-nutter or pumpkin spice, encouraging groups to try different milkshakes and share them as a fun way to sample multiple tastes. Moreover, many items are portioned generously, so the group can share or save some for later, further enhancing the communal vibe.
